PMLN expels Mehtab Abbasi over discipline violation
Abbasi had already announced parting ways with the PMLN last month
ISLAMABAD/ ABBOTTABAD: The PMLN on Saturday expelled former governor Khyber Pakhtunkhwa Sardar Mehtab Ahmad Abbasi from the party.
According to a notification issued with the signatures of PMLN Secretary Ahsan Iqbal, the party membership of Abbasi has been cancelled due to his continuous violation of discipline.
“In view of repeated violations of party discipline, the PMLN president has expelled Sardar Mehtab Khan Abbasi with immediate effect,” the notification said.
Abbasi had already announced parting ways with the PMLN last month after not getting the party ticket for a National Assembly constituency of Abbottabad. He also cited differences with the party’s provincial leadership.
Reacting to the suspension of basic membership of Sardar Mehtab Ahmad Khan by Pakistan Muslim League, his son Sardar Shamoon Ahmed Khan on Saturday said that his father was contesting the election as an independent candidate. “I had not applied for the party ticket and am contesting election as an independent candidate from NA-16,” Sardar Shamoon quoted his father as saying.
“The era of compromise in politics is over. I will never compromise on principles,” he added.
Sources in the PMLN said the party took the extreme decision soon after Sardar Mehtab announced support to Ali Khan Jadoon, a PTI-backed candidate and the son of his long-standing rival former federal minister Amanullah Khan Jadoon for NA-17 constituency
The expulsion comes as a result of Sardar Mehtab Abbasi’s violation of party discipline, leading to his termination of party membership. The notification, issued by PMLN General Secretary Ahsan Iqbal, confirmed the disciplinary action against the senior leader.
The political shake-up unfolded a day earlier, causing ripples in the political landscape of Abbottabad. Sardar Mehtab Ahmed Khan, a discontented leader of PMLN, publicly declared his support for Ali Khan Jadoon,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f candidate and the son of his years’ political rival, Amanullah Khan Jadoon, for constituency NA-17.
Sardar Mehtab Ahmad Khan has now positioned himself as an independent candidate in NA-16 Abbottabad.
He has been contesting against former deputy speaker Murtaza Javed Abbasi on NA-16 constituency, who holds the position of provincial general secretary of PMLN.
